  1. Data theft: Attackers can steal sensitive information, such as login credentials, credit card numbers, and personal data.
  2. Network disruption: WiFi hack bots can disrupt online activities, causing frustration and lost productivity.
  3. Malware spread: WiFi hack bots can spread malware to connected devices, compromising their security and performance.

Historically, hacking a WiFi network required a skilled individual—a "black hat" operator manually typing commands to intercept "handshakes" (the process where a device and router agree on a connection) and crack passwords.

Use WPA3: If your hardware supports it, upgrade to WPA3 encryption, which is significantly more resistant to offline cracking.
